I went to southeast asia last summer..cambodia/vietnam/laos..In vietnam I visited hanoi/saigon. The food was good but I think your other optons would be better. The banh mi weren't flowing like honey, the fried food ("nem") was really heavy, and the pho wasn't anything particularly special. Maybe I wasn't doing it right, I dunno. I did eat some really good street food, like steamed pork buns, dumplings, roasted birds and the like. Also got the Big D something fierce over there. It's almost unavoidable, it's an entirely different floral and fauna and I think more foreigners get sick than don't.
Haven't been to tokyo but that's gotta be on the food trip. Actually all those pics you show look awesome. The big cities are probably where you'll eat the best food.
